The recurrence of pleomorphic adenoma is attributed to____________?
Correct answer: A. Presence of an incomplete capsule
- A. Presence of an incomplete capsule
- B. Mixed origin
- C. Absence of capsule
- D. Perineural spread
Explanation
Pleomorphic adenoma often has an incomplete capsule and may send microscopic pseudopod-like extensions into surrounding tissue. Inadequate removal of these extensions permits recurrence, whereas mixed histologic origin is not the main reason for recurrence.
